1. Intro to Driving Permit in Denmark
A driving permit (or driver's license) in Denmark allows people to run automobile legally. The Danish driving system is efficient and focuses on road security. As such, the process for obtaining a driving permit is structured to make sure that all drivers are adequately trained and certified.
2. Eligibility Requirements
Age Requirement
To apply for a driving permit in Denmark, candidates need to meet the minimum age requirements:
- Category B (Cars): 18 years old
- Classification A (Motorcycles): 18 years old (for A1, light-weight motorcycles) and 24 years of ages (for A category, heavier motorbikes)
Residency
Candidates must have legal residency in Denmark or be a resident of an EU/EEA nation. For international trainees or residents, a valid home permit is likewise essential.
Health Requirements
Candidates should supply a health statement proving they are clinically fit to drive. Particular medical conditions may require a physician's approval.
3. Types of Driving Permits
Denmark classifies driving authorizations into different categories, the most typical of which are:
- Category B: For traveler vehicles (approximately 3,500 kg) and vans (as much as 9 passengers, consisting of the driver).
- Category A: For motorbikes, which are also subdivided into A1 (light motorcycles) and A (heavy motorcycles).
| Driving Category | Description |
|---|---|
| Classification B | Automobiles and vans (max 3,500 kg, 9 seats overall) |
| Category A1 | Light bikes (as much as 125cc) |
| Category A | Heavy motorcycles (above 125cc) |
4. Actions to Apply for a Driving Permit
Step 1: Complete a Driver's Education Course
All candidates need to finish a driver's education course, which covers both theoretical understanding and practical driving skills. This course includes:
- Traffic laws and regulations
- Defensive driving strategies
- Safety treatments
Action 2: Validate Your Health Status
After completing the motorist's education, applicants should complete a health declaration kind, which can be acquired from their local municipality. Depending upon their present health status, some candidates might require a health expert's approval.
Action 3: Take the Theoretical Exam
Once the health statement is confirmed, applicants can reserve the theoretical exam. This exam tests their understanding of traffic laws, roadway signs, and safe driving practices. A passing rating is required to proceed to the practical driving test.

Step 4: Take the Practical Driving Test
The useful driving test is conducted under the supervision of a qualified examiner. It assesses the applicant's driving skills, consisting of maneuvers, roadway rules, and the ability to react to various traffic circumstances. An effective completion of this test is essential for obtaining a driving permit.

Step 5: Apply for Your Driving Permit

- Application type
- Evidence of identity
- Driver's education certificate
- Health statement
- Payment for the permit cost
The permit will normally be released within a few weeks.
